Plant Senior Supply Excellence Manager (Total Productive Maintenance) - Ft. Smith, AR

 

The "Plant Senior Supply Excellence Manager (TPM)" is responsible for driving overall Supply/Operational Excellence and its foundations for the plant and its business platforms. This role serves as a change agent and coach for the Plant Director, their leadership teams, and the extended leadership network, focusing on effective deployment and execution. Success will be measured by the site's results in terms of operational performance improvements, capability building, and demonstration of desired behaviors, assessed through the MSE maturity assessment.

A second, but equally important, set of measures is related to cost savings, waste reduction and assets performance achieved through the effective application of MSE systems and tools at the plant.

The role also oversees Digital Manufacturing, Education & Training, and Industrial Engineering within the plant.

As a Senior Manager, there's also an extended responsibility for network management, including sharing best practices across different plants. This may require 10-20% travel to promote cross-fertilization of standards, best practices, and expectations to expedite implementation and results across the network.

There is a “strong “dotted line" to the MSE Director to maximize the impact from this role to the extended network.

What will be your key responsibilities?  

Promote and Instill a Data-Driven, Continuous Improvement Culture:

  • Advocate and nurture a consistent, data-driven, continuous improvement mindset across all plant departments and employees.
  • Clearly communicate the vision and translate it into actionable strategies and tactics through the Plant CBN, OGSM, and SSIP, driving breakthrough results.

Monitor MSE Impact on Business Priorities / Initiate and Implement Improvement Initiatives:
  • Track and understand the MSE impact on business priorities, such as Value Leadership / OPEX savings triggered by problem-solving activities.
  • Identify potential adjustments/improvements based on MSE Pillars achievements and success stories.
  • Identify, justify, prioritize, and implement improvement initiatives to deliver measurable and sustainable results.
  • Conduct periodic internal audits and health checks to analyze the effectiveness of MSE initiatives.
  • Encourage benchmarking across plants to identify the best achievements in KPIs and practices, accelerating the application of operational standards and driving top-level results.

Champion Application of the Plant Management System (FMOS) and Supply Excellence Methodologies:
  • Act as the plant ambassador for the effective application of the Plant Management system (FMOS), MSE Pillars, and all Supply Excellence methodologies and tools.
  • Provide guidance as a subject matter expert on methodologies such as OGSM, Operational Standards (SDCA), Basic and Advanced Problem Solving, 5S, Autonomous Teams development and waste minimization activities.
Facilitate MSE Rollout and Stakeholder Engagement:
  • Prepare, communicate, and engage stakeholders in the MSE rollout plan for the plant, outlining key activities, priorities, scope, and expected results.
  • Partner with cross-functional owners to identify and establish relevant measures at all levels (KPIs, Leading and lagging measures).
Develop and Deploy Governance Systems:
  • Develop and deploy governance systems, visual management systems, data collection, and reporting systems.
  • Ensure effective analysis of deviations and define and complete necessary actions.
Drive Data-Driven, Analytical Problem Solving and Integrate Digital Solutions with MSE Strategy:
  • Collaborate with the Digital Smart Factory team to co-create data collection and retrieval tools.
  • Promote data-driven, analytical problem-solving through the application of sound statistical methods.
  • Promote the full integration of digital solutions with the MSE rollout strategy and Pillars implementation plans.
  • Ensure clear cost-benefit analysis and well-defined expected results for digital initiatives.

Benchmark and Drive Toward Industry Best Practices:
  • Internally and externally benchmark performance and drive the organization toward standards exceeding recognized industry best practices.

Coach and Mentor Department Managers/Pillar Leaders, building Organizational Capability and Engagement
  • Coach department managers/pillar leaders in the implementation and execution of plant supply excellence teams.
  • Assist in training, coaching, and assessing plant autonomous and improvement teams.
  • Mentor site and pillar leaders, facilitate change management activities, and advance critical competencies across the workforce.
  • Develop a capability building strategy and training solutions to instill a continuous improvement culture across all organizational levels.

Collaborate with Other Plants and Track MSE Impact:
  • Partner with other plants to achieve year-over-year financial and KPI targets.
  • Lead a management system that identifies best practices and standards across the network of plants, promoting quick reapplication and accelerating MSE implementation.
  • Provide internal coaching on MSE system implementation to achieve breakthrough improvements in TRS/OEE/Site Capacity and Cost optimization.
